PSLE The outline of the shaded figure is formed by 3 identical small quarter circles, 2 identical large quarter circles and 3 straight lines. Take π = 3.14
- What is the radius of the large quarter circle?
- Find the perimeter of the shaded figure.
(a)
Length of AB
= Length of BC
= 24 ÷ 2
= 12 cm
Radius of the large quarter circle
= 24 + 12
= 36 cm
(b)
Circumference of each large quarter
=
14 x 2 x 3.14 x 36
= 56.52 cm
Circumference of each small quarter circle
=
14 x 2 x 3.14 x 24
= 37.68 cm
Perimeter of the shaded figure
= 2 x 56.52 + 3 x 37.68 + 2 x 12 + 24
= 113.04 + 113.04 + 48
= 274.08 cm
Answer(s): (a) 36 cm; (b) 274.08 cm
